The Goethe-Institut San Francisco is happy to present selected German films ranging from small, independent productions to box office hits. All screenings are in German with English subtitles. The screening of the comedy "Offline" marks a special occasion to come to the Goethe-Institut San Francisco, as it is part of GAMES AND POLITICS, an event series on the various interactions between videogames and politics.
Plot:
17 year-old Jan passes most of his time being somebody else and habitually seeks refuge in the fairy virtual world. Far away from being shy, Jan’s alter ego Fenris, a brave and venturous warrior, conquers numerous challenges in an online role play. Whereas Jan seems to be the unimpressive underdog in real life, he is one of the top players in the Battle of Utgard fantasy game. Unfortunately when Jan is busy preparing for an upcoming online tournament, he suddenly gets expelled from the game. Jan frantically realizes he's been hacked by another player, dark sorcerer Loki. This marks the start of the biggest quest of his life – offline, in the real world! On his journey, things are getting serious and Jan has to solve analogue problems and overcome real, not digital enemies. But he doesn’t have to struggle alone: On his way, he encounters honest-to-goodness girl Karo, who joins Jan in defeating their common enemy Loki once and for all: During this mission, reality is both rival and strongest ally at the same time…
